Output 29aa7106a203e3e1f61660305dc9b916f91ad4c251a9e8cb7f13571867e95df3:0

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 03b57c84106e405263244506f7483cbeac36a07a
address
tb1qqw6hepqsdeq9yceyg5r0wjpuh6krdgr6svzp6d
transaction
29aa7106a203e3e1f61660305dc9b916f91ad4c251a9e8cb7f13571867e95df3